Bristol Region Image 16 - Bristol region (web)

They organise fundraising activities throughout the season including Ground Raffles at most one day games and lunches with guest speakers. During the winter they’re also busy arranging the annual Christmas tree sale, Cider Tasting events and the ‘Triple Chance Draw’ – a chance to win cash prizes.

Severn Region Image 18 - Severn region (web)

Covering the city of Gloucester, the 49ers Club is just one of the fundraising events organised by the Severn Region. For a donation of just £1.00 per week to the County Club you stand a chance of winning £25.00 every week.

Cotswold and North Wiltshire Region Image 19 - Cotswold region (web)

This region is run by a committee of Gloucestershire cricket enthusiasts from the area who raise funds by arranging events including the Winter Quiz, Champagne Breakfasts, ground raffles and the exciting ‘Back-A-Player’ competition.

Gloucestershire Exiles Image 20 - Gloucestershire Exiles (web)

The Gloucestershire Exiles is a part-social, part fundraising organisation that has been running for over forty years and boasts a membership of several hundred Gloucestershire supporters from across the country and even around the world.

Gloucestershire Cricket Lovers' Society Bristol Pavilion Opening at Gloucestershire CCC 24-8-13 Pic by Martin Bennett

Gloucestershire Cricket Lovers’ Society run regular events at the Brightside Ground, Bristol from October through to April.  Historically, guest speakers have included a former England Cricket Captain and a BBC Radio Test Match Special Commentator.

Cheltenham Cricket Society 

The Society meets monthly from September to May at The Victory Club, Lypiatt Road.  Excellent speakers – cricketers, ex-cricketers, writers and commentators – including, in recent years, Mike Procter and Michael Holding.  Convivial atmosphere; bread, cheese and pickled onions; annual quiz; and a licenced bar.
